Dr. Mandelbaum Joins Sports Palooza Radio to Discuss “The Win Within”

Sports Palooza Radio Interviews Dr. Mandelbaum about his encouragement from athletes from around the world and the real impact and meaning behind "The Win Within"

Categories: News

Related Articles

The Boston Globe
Meet the Super Surgeons Tasked with Putting MLB's Broken Arms Back Together